Two women riding a motorcycle were killed in a collision with a van in Barangay Tubigan, Zarraga, Iloilo, on Wednesday evening.

The victims were identified as Mary Grace Condino Mandate, 30, of Barangay Bolilao, Mandurriao, who was driving the motorcycle, and her back rider, Mara Heradora Cordova, 31, of Barangay Poblacion, Bago City, Negros Occidental.

The van driver was identified as Jerry Tolentino Gonzales, 53, a resident of Ledesma Street, Pototan, Iloilo.

In an interview with Bombo Radyo, Police Captain Dandy Ilalto, chief of the Zarraga Municipal Police Station, said the motorcycle had just come from Dumangas Port and was headed to Iloilo City, while the van was traveling toward Dumangas.

Initial investigations revealed that both vehicles were speeding when the accident occurred.

After the collision, Gonzales reportedly left the van and rode a tricycle to surrender at the Leganes Municipal Police Station. He was later turned over to the Zarraga Police for further investigation.

Earlier that evening, a van also crashed into a house in Tagbak, Jaro, Iloilo City, at around 8:00 PM. Photos taken by the house owner matched the plate number of the van involved in the Zarraga accident.

According to homeowner Rinalyn Turba, she and her family were inside their house when they heard the crash. She expressed her intent to file charges and seek compensation for the damages caused by the incident.

Authorities are conducting further investigations into the case.#
